Convenience rules in the fast-paced world of today, and local meal delivery apps lead in meeting this need. With only a few touches on their cellphones, these apps let consumers order food from their preferred restaurants. Apps like Postmates have made it ever more relevant to think about starting your own local meal delivery business. This book will coach you through the key actions needed to produce a great food delivery app.
Market Research and Feasibility Study
Assessing Your Target Audience
You really should know your target audience before starting any kind of app creation. To learn about their tastes, practices, and expectations about food delivery systems, use polls, focus groups, or interviews. Do they search for certain cuisines, quick delivery times, or reasonable prices? The features and marketing techniques of your app will be shaped by your audience.
Competitor Analysis
One essential phase of the feasibility study is competition analysis. List the local restaurants in your neighborhood and assess their advantages and shortcomings. Examine their pricing, client comments, app capabilities, and marketing plans. This knowledge will enable you to identify markets with holes and chances for uniqueness.
Understanding Core Features for Your App
Must-Have Features for Food Delivery Apps
Your app needs to have a strong feature set if it is to compete successfully. Among some crucial aspects are:
- User Registration and Profiles: Let users register and save their preferences by building accounts.
- Restaurant Listings: List local eateries with menus and ratings in great detail here at Restaurant Listings.
- Order Tracking: Turn on real-time order tracking for consumers.
- Ratings and Reviews: Customer ratings and reviews let you know how their encounters went.
Customer vs. Courier Needs
Your program should serve couriers as well as consumers. While couriers must have effective route guidance and communication technologies, consumers want a flawless ordering experience. Ensuring fulfillment on both sides of the transaction depends on juggling these needs.
Business Model Selection
Commission-Based Model
Food delivery apps most often use the commission-based model, in which you collect a percentage of every order placed through your system. This approach motivates you to expand the clientele and restaurant alliances you have.
Subscription Model Options
As an alternative, you may look at subscription-based solutions whereby consumers pay a monthly fee for advantages including lowered delivery costs or special access to particular eateries. This paradigm can improve client loyalty and offer consistent income sources.
Building Partnerships with Restaurants
Onboarding Restaurants and Vendors
Work on forming relationships with nearby businesses to guarantee a varied range of meal options. Create a simplified onboarding system that highlights the advantages of joining your platform—such as more visibility and access to a larger customer base.
Managing Supplier Relationships
You have to keep close ties to your restaurant partners. Frequent communication, feedback sessions, and group promotions can keep your partners involved and driven to work with your platform.
Developing the Mobile App Infrastructure
Choosing a Tech Stack for the App
Reliable app development depends on choosing the appropriate technological stack. Depending on your target demographic, take into account combining native (Android and iOS) with cross-platform frameworks. Important elements could consist:
- Frontend: React Native, Flutter, or native development for iOS and Android.
- Backend: Node.js, Ruby on Rails, or Django for managing server-side logic.
Backend Services and APIs
Combining APIs and backend services will simplify the features of your project. Services that improve the performance and user experience of your app may include Firebase for real-time database management or Twilio for communication tools.
Additionally, pickup and delivery app solutions ensure smooth order fulfillment, helping drivers and couriers with navigation and efficient deliveries.
UI/UX Design Best Practices
Designing a User-Friendly Interface
User pleasure depends on a clear and understandable design. Emphasize simplicity so that people may run throughout the program without any trouble. To produce a unified experience, use consistent color schemes and branding.
Essential Screens and Flows
Design essential screens such as:
- Home Screen: Featuring restaurant listings and popular items.
- Order Screen: Displaying cart details and payment options.
- Profile Screen: Allowing users to manage their information and preferences.
Home Service App Development Solutions
Integrating Additional Home Service Features
Including additional services like home repairs or grocery deliveries alongside food delivery can enhance customer value. A home service app development solution integrates various services under a single platform, catering to diverse needs. These platforms help differentiate your app and offer consumers complete answers to their dietary requirements.
How It Complements Food Delivery
Providing a wider spectrum of services will draw a varied clientele. This raises user involvement and creates fresh revenue sources as well.
Delivery Fleet Management
Hiring Drivers and Couriers
Your service is mostly based on your delivery fleet. Apply a strict hiring policy to guarantee couriers are competent and dependable. One could think about providing courses to improve their customer service and skill set.
Real-Time Tracking Features
Drivers as much as consumers depend on real-time tracking. Use GPS monitoring to let consumers view their delivery in progress, and give couriers the best routing to guarantee on-time delivery.
Integration of Payment Solutions
Enabling Multiple Payment Gateways
Combine several payment gateways—including credit cards, digital wallets, and cash on delivery choices—to accommodate a range of consumer preferences. More orders and user pleasure will result from this adaptability.
Secure Payment Practices
Managing payment data calls for top security. Put SSL encryption into use, follow PCI DSS guidelines, and guard consumer data with tokenization.
Marketing and Promotion Strategies
Launch Campaigns and Promotions
A good launch depends on a well-thought-out marketing plan. To draw in fresh customers and inspire return business, think about providing loyalty programs, referral bonuses, or initial discounts.
Leveraging Social Media Marketing
Generic talk about your app via social media channels. To properly reach your intended audience, share interesting materials, work with local influencers, and perform focused advertising.
Legal and Compliance Considerations
Licenses and Permits Required
Make sure you have the required licenses and permits so you may legally operate in your area before starting. Depending on local laws, this could cover company licenses and food service permits.
Data Privacy Laws and Compliance
Developing confidence with your customers depends on following data privacy regulations. Learn rules like GDPR or CCPA and take required action to guard consumer information.
Testing the App Before Launch
Beta Testing Strategies
Beta testing a small number of users will help you get comments on features, usability, and app performance. This knowledge will help you to make the required corrections and enhancements.
Collecting Feedback and Making Adjustments
Get beta testers to offer thorough comments. Examine this information to find recurring problems and give repairs top priority before the official release.
Pickup and Delivery App Solution Implementation
How to Deploy and Scale the Solution
Once your software is designed and tested, concentrate on getting it into app stores. Think of a staggered rollout whereby performance is monitored from a small user base before a major release.
Challenges and Solutions
Be ready for deployment hurdles, like server problems or user onboarding trouble. Create a strategy to quickly handle these difficulties to guarantee users’ seamless experience.
Launching and Post-Launch Optimization
Monitoring App Performance
Monitor the performance of your app constantly after launch. Track user engagement, order volumes, and delivery timeframes using analytics tools to pinpoint areas that call for work.
Gathering Analytics and Reviews
Invite users to post ratings and reviews, and promptly address their comments. This participation promotes community and can offer insightful analysis of how to improve your offering.
Future Roadmap and Expansion Ideas
Introducing New Services
As your app becomes popular, think about adding specialty groceries or meal sets. This diversification can draw in fresh business and keep current ones interesting.
Scaling Beyond Local Markets
Once settled locally, look at chances for growth in surrounding towns or cities. Investigate the market carefully to find low-competition, highly-demanded sectors.
Conclusion
Starting your neighborhood meal delivery app such as a Postmates clone is an interesting project with lots of chances and difficulties. Following these guidelines—doing extensive market research, knowing basic features, building strong infrastructure, and implementing smart marketing plans—you may build a platform that satisfies your community’s needs. Watch changing trends going forward and always look for ways to improve your offering for long-term success.